**Turnstile upgrade — night shift notes**

New turnstiles go live at Draymore Depot this week. Old swipe cards stop working Thursday midnight. Tap badges flat against the top panel, not the side slot. One tap per person — no tailgating, the barrier alarms now. Wide gate on the left is for trolleys and kit only; it logs every opening. If a badge fails twice, send the person to the security hut, don't wave them through. For the manual release on the wide gate, use the code below.

turnstile pass: bdg-QU-7

# Break-Glass: Cold Storage Archival

Applies to the Driftbin cold storage buckets at Norvane. Normal archival runs via the Pelico scheduler; break-glass is only for stuck archival locks or corrupted manifests. Steps: confirm the bucket is frozen, page your lead, then open the sealed recovery console. Do not delete objects manually — archival is append-only. The console prompts once; three failures trigger a 24-hour lockout. Enter the recovery passphrase shown immediately below this line.

recovery phrase for fajeg-kawep: druix-gorius-briax-ulaeth-fraox-lammir-pelox-jormir-pelwyn-julir

## Date Localization — Renderer Constraints

Scope: the Tarnwick UI renders all dates client-side using locale packs shipped with the bundle. Server sends epoch millis only; no preformatted strings cross the wire. Locale packs are lazy-loaded and cached with a bounded LRU. Fallback chain: user locale, region default, invariant. Relative-time thresholds ("3h ago" vs. full date) are configurable but fixed per release to keep snapshots stable. Reviewers should check cache bounds and threshold values against the spec. Constants follow.

constants for fahop-fahaf:
RATE_LIMITS = {
    "quenath": 1,
    "quenwyn": 10,
    "ralael": 10,
    "wenix": 1,
}

## Configuration

The Pindrift thumbnail queue reads all settings from the environment at boot. Relevant variables:

- `THUMB_CONCURRENCY` — worker count, default 4
- `THUMB_MAX_BYTES` — rejects source images above this size
- `THUMB_FORMATS` — allowed output formats

No settings are reloaded at runtime; changes require a restart. Workers authenticate to the object store before pulling jobs, and that credential is defined on the next line of the env file.

env line for bahip-hahif: RELAY_SECRET8=ee0d4f48